Getinge AB is a global medical technology company, founded in Sweden in 1904. The firm provides equipment and systems within healthcare and life sciences. The group is organised in three business areas: Infection Control (trading as Getinge), Extended Care (ArjoHuntleigh) and Medical Systems (Maquet, the world's largest maker of surgical tables). In 2008 the group employed 11604 people.
